Key Features to Consider in Kodak Photo Cameras
When shopping this category, focus on specs that match your needs. Both models boast 16MP sensors for detailed stills, but here's what sets them apart:
- Optical Zoom: The FZ55 offers 5x zoom for closer shots, while the FZ45 provides 4x—great for versatility in landscapes or portraits.
- Wide-Angle Lenses: 28mm on the FZ55 and 27mm on the FZ45 capture expansive scenes, perfect for group photos or scenic views.
- Video Capabilities: 1080p Full HD on the FZ55 suits vlogging, with the FZ45 handling casual clips smoothly.
- Display and Build: Both feature 2.7-inch LCD screens for easy framing, in compact black designs that slip into pockets.
- Sensor Tech: CMOS in the FZ55 enhances low-light performance over the FZ45's standard sensor.

Comparing Kodak PIXPRO FZ55 vs FZ45
Choosing between these two boils down to your shooting style. The PIXPRO FZ55-BK shines for dynamic users: its 5x optical zoom and CMOS sensor deliver crisper images and better video stabilization, making it a vlogging favorite. It's positioned as a step-up model with wider applicability for travel or events.
The Friendly Zoom FZ45-BK, meanwhile, is the compact champ for simplicity. With 4x zoom and a nearly identical wide-angle lens, it's lighter on features but punches above its weight for quick snapshots, family vacations, or kids' first cameras. Both share the 16MP resolution and 2.7-inch LCD, but the FZ55 edges ahead in zoom range and video quality.
If zoom power matters most, go FZ55. For portability and basics, pick FZ45. Both embody Kodak's commitment to fun, frustration-free photography.

Frequently Asked Questions
What's the main difference between the FZ55 and FZ45?
The FZ55 features a 5x optical zoom, CMOS sensor, and 1080p video optimized for vlogging, while the FZ45 offers 4x zoom in a more basic, ultra-portable package. Both deliver 16MP photos.
